使用Hive查询表结构的步骤

在Hive中,要查询表的结构,可以使用DESCRIBE语句或者通过查看Hive的元数据来实现。下面是一个详细的步骤介绍,帮助你实现"hive show 表结构"的需求。

步骤

步骤 操作 代码示例
步骤一 进入Hive命令行界面 hive
步骤二 使用Hive的USE命令选择数据库 USE database_name;
步骤三 使用DESCRIBE语句查询表结构 DESCRIBE table_name;
步骤四 退出Hive命令行界面 quit; 或者 exit;

现在让我们详细了解每个步骤应该做什么,以及相关的代码示例。

步骤一:进入Hive命令行界面

首先,你需要打开终端并输入以下命令来进入Hive的命令行界面:

hive

这将打开Hive的命令行界面,并准备好接受你的命令。

步骤二:选择数据库

在Hive中,可以使用USE命令选择要使用的数据库。你可以根据自己的需求选择一个特定的数据库。以下是一个示例代码:

USE my_database;

请将my_database替换为你要使用的数据库的名称。

步骤三:查询表结构

使用Hive的DESCRIBE语句可以查询表的结构。以下是一个示例代码:

DESCRIBE my_table;

请将my_table替换为你要查看的表的名称。

步骤四:退出Hive命令行界面

当你完成了表结构的查询后,你可以使用quit或者exit命令退出Hive的命令行界面。以下是一个示例代码:

quit;

或者

exit;

至此,你已经成功查询到了Hive中表的结构。

结论

通过以上步骤,你已经学会了如何使用Hive查询表的结构。首先进入Hive命令行界面,然后选择你要使用的数据库,接着使用DESCRIBE语句查询表的结构,最后退出Hive命令行界面。希望这篇文章对你有所帮助!


参考资料

  • Hive官方文档:[

附录

以下是一些额外的信息,帮助你更好地理解整个过程。

内容饼状图

pie
    title 表结构查询的步骤
    "步骤一" : 1
    "步骤二" : 1
    "步骤三" : 1
    "步骤四" : 1

时间甘特图

gantt
    title 表结构查询的步骤
    dateFormat  YYYY-MM-DD
    section 步骤
    步骤一           :done,    des1, 2022-01-01, 1d
    步骤二           :done,    des2, 2022-01-02, 1d
    步骤三           :done,    des3, 2022-01-03, 1d
    步骤四           :done,    des4, 2022-01-04, 1d